Transaction 351582f7e04dbf9729ebd27cb573ca372f8001f667e4aca4b41a9df248a119e2
1 Input
2 Outputs
- 351582f7e04dbf9729ebd27cb573ca372f8001f667e4aca4b41a9df248a119e2:0
- 351582f7e04dbf9729ebd27cb573ca372f8001f667e4aca4b41a9df248a119e2:1
value 2500000
address 3LggsX48ekWzXUJPpvnBQZqANwyXbgB8f6
value 4991740
address 1PTFi68g6jkekw95CqZBLTypn3DyS85LSK